Weknife Tyro WE24001-3 Folding Knife — Description and Features
The Weknife Tyro WE24001-3 folding knife from the Weknife brand combines ergonomics, art design, and premium materials. The project was developed by Malaysian knife designer Snecx Tan, known for his individual approach and unusual contours of details. The result is a medium-sized model with "character" that attracts attention with both its functional utility and aesthetics.
A distinctive feature of the design is the skeletonized handle with cutouts, which significantly reduces the knife's weight and improves grip. The handle surface has a bronze tint, adding artistic value to the product. The handle material is 6AL4V titanium alloy — lightweight, strong, and resistant to corrosion, high temperatures, and chemical influences, making the knife suitable for everyday use, as well as for work in tourism or workshop conditions.
The blade is crafted in a Drop Point profile from CPM 20CV powdered stainless steel (manufacturer Crucible Industries). This grade, produced by powder metallurgy, provides an excellent uniform metal structure: high strength, corrosion resistance, and long-lasting sharpness retention. The blade is tumbled and features a black coating that conceals minor scratches and fingerprints.
For quick and convenient opening, a triangular hole is provided in the blade: the knife is equally easy to open with the right or left hand. Ceramic bearings in the pivot assembly are responsible for the smooth and effortless movement of the blade. The blade is locked using the patented SuperLock mechanism, conceived by the same designer, Snecx Tan: the mechanism locks the blade by moving the spacer backward, is simple in design, and easy to maintain and clean.
The handle features a multi-position clip made of 6AL4V titanium, allowing the knife to be attached to both the right and left sides, and the clip to be fixed in an "up" or "down" position for various carrying methods in the pocket. The tail of the handle has a lanyard hole for a lanyard or decorative paracord.
Technical Specifications:
- Type: folding knife by knife designer Snecx Tan;
- Blade profile: Drop Point;
- Blade material: CPM 20CV powdered stainless steel;
- Steel hardness: 58-60 HRC;
- Grind type: flat;
- Blade finish: tumbled with black coating;
- Knife opening: triangular hole in the blade;
- Pivot assembly: ceramic bearings for smooth blade movement;
- Lock: SuperLock;
- Handle material: 6AL4V titanium alloy;
- Clip: multi-position, titanium alloy, reversible;
- Overall knife length: 171.3 mm;
- Blade length: 73.8 mm;
- Blade thickness at spine: 3.2 mm;
- Closed length: 97.5 mm;
- Handle thickness: 12.2 mm;
- Weight: 108.8 g.
